Can't loft: selected entities not valid


Doove

Recommended Posts

Hi

 

am trying to loft a series of closed 2d polyline cross sections to create a landscape solid or surface.

 

It will do 5 but selecting anymore causes it to say the "selected entities are not valid".

 

this is the link to the autodesk article http://usa.autodesk.com/adsk/servlet/ps/item?siteID=123112&id=7804217&linkID=9240617

 

but I'm having trouble understanding it. I tried opening all the polylines but that just didn't work.

 

I've tried revsersing the selection order but no go either.

 

I will have a go at planesurf but really I was hoping to loft a solid.

 

Any suggestions?

Four of your polylines are 'self intersecting'. One of them happens to be the 5th line from the bottom up. This is most likely why you are unable to LOFT.

i would try this as a surface loft. Loose the sides and back(if that makes sense). from there you can extrude and use your surface to trim your solid. I looked over the curves and i couldnt see any that were open but the self intersection is a problem. I think part of the issue is acad cant actually produce the geometry since there are sharp corners and smooth in the same transitions.

UPDATE FOR ANYONE TRYING SIMILAR THING:

 

I'm having a great time here. Keeps making bloody autocad CTD.

 

After much mucking around; used boundary to create new 'clean' polylines and regions for first 8 contours.

 

Using polys loft worked for first 5!!!! Then would only do 2 at a time BUT DID DO IT - took an unholy length of time punctuated with many CTDs.

 

Using the regions either CTDs or gives very strange results.

 

Have triEd planesurf - no idea what autodesk are suggesting there, just doesn't work. Tried edgesurf & rulesurf too but these don't give the smooth fit I want, though increasing surftab1 & 2 could approimate something more worthy.

 

Have just now tried the surface loft as suggested by shift1313, this seems to be the best approach so far - thanks shift!

 

It'll do about 5 at a time, though I've only just noticed my isolines are set to 18, 18; 3 times the default of 6,6, so this may be slowing things up.

 

Yes it takes forever! The plan at the moment is to add thickness (0.01) to the multiple surfaces then union them.

 

I'll then extrude a primitive up to the surface and union that.

you can convert surfaces/solids in acad07 or newer. If you end up using meshes(dont recommend) you can use the m2s(mesh to solid) lisp which will extrude from your mesh in the z direction using your mesh to trim.

 

Here is a quick example for you. Its a lofted surface using two curves and two straight line guides. I then created a box that went through the surface and used the slice command to slice my solid with a surface.

 

 

You can also thicken your lofted surface to make it a solid, or if you close the surface with other surfaces you can convert that to a solid.
